Philadelphia 76ers reportedly not interested in taking back Kevin Love in potential Ben Simmons trade

Philadelphia 76ers are going to trade Ben Simmons for a package that includes an All-Star player. Even though the Sixers seem to be in a difficult position regarding Simmons’ value, they are not willing to trade him for anyone.

According to Sam Amico of HoopsWire, Philadelphia is not interested in Kevin Love, a five-time All-Star, in a potential trade deal with the Cleveland Cavaliers.

The Sixers are more willing to include Ricky Rubio in a potential deal for salary purposes, as the Spanish guard has one more year worth a $17.8 million deal.

“Along with that, while most Cavs fans are hoping the Sixers would take Kevin Love … forget about it (for now),” Amico wrote.

“If the Sixers needed a salary to make a Simmons deal work with the Cavs, they would be much more inclined to take back Ricky Rubio‘s expiring $17.8 million deal, sources said.”

Simmons made it clear that he will not attend the Sixers’ training camp, while, Philadelphia is expecting the All-Star guard to start the season with the team.
